Decision:

The protest was upheld and MR LOVE was disqualified.

Consequent upon the relegation, the amended result for the race is as follows:

1st - 1 Highgrove
2nd - 5 La Dama
3rd - 4 Tripod
4th - 2-Oh Nova Love

It was ordered that stakes be paid in accordance with that amended result.

Facts:

Following the running of the Non-Tote Race, Lamb & Hayward Two-Year-Old Mobile Trot, an Information instigating a protest was filed by Stipendiary Steward, Mr SP Renault, against MR LOVE (BT Hope), placed 5th by the judge, on the ground that "it broke in excess of 50 metres in the final 200 metres of the race”.

Mr Hope had signed the Statement by the Respondent on the Information form indicating that he did not contest the protest.

Mr Renault said that Mr Hope did not wish to be present at the hearing.

The judge’s placings were:
1st - 1 Highgrove
2nd - 5 La Dama
3rd - 4 Tripod
4th - 2-Oh Nova Love
5th - 3 Mr Love

Rule 870 provides as follows:
(3)-Any horse which breaks from its gait shall promptly regain its proper gait.

(4)-Any horse which breaks from its gait in any race and:-
(a) which fails to promptly regain its proper gait . . . may (in addition to any penalty imposed pursuant to Rule 1003 hereof) subject to the provisions of the Breaking Horses Regulations made by the Executive, be placed by the Judicial Committee immediately after any other horse in respect of which any advantage may have been gained.

The Breaking Horses Regulation provides as follows:
For the avoidance of doubt and in order to clarify the situation for all parties concerned, the following shall apply with regard to breaking horses:
(b)-Any horse which breaks from its gait in the final 200 metres of any race and continues on in the break for a distance of 50 metres or greater, shall be deemed to be in breach of Rule 870 (3) in that it has failed to promptly regain its proper gait.

Where a protest has been duly lodged against the placing of an offending horse, the Judicial Committee shall either:
(i)-relegate such horse under Rule 870 (4) to behind any other horse in respect of which an advantage may have been gained; or
(ii)-disqualify it from the race under Rule 1003 (2).

Submissions for Decision:

Mr Renault showed a video replay of the final 200 metres of the race. At that stage, MR LOVE, driven by Mr Hope, was running 3rd in the 5-horse field. He pointed out that runner go into a break just after passing the yellow track marker, which is 150 metres from the finish, he said. The horse continued on in a gallop to just past the 50 metres marker – approximately 90-100 metres in total – before settling back into its proper gait just short of the finishing line.

The horse finished in 5th placing in the 5-horse field. Mr Renault informed the Committee that there was a stake payable for 5th placing, and he sought disqualification of MR LOVE.

Reasons for Decision:

The Committee was clearly satisfied, from viewing the video replay, that MR LOVE had broken from its gait, free of interference, with approximately 130 metres to run and had continued on in the break for a distance in excess of 50 metres (approximately 90-100 metres). It had failed to promptly regain its proper gait in terms of the Breaking Horses Regulation.

The Committee noted that Mr Hope did not contest the protest.
